Yarin is a municipality in the Tyre District in southern Lebanon, located 19 kilometres south of Tyre. According to E. H. Palmer in 1881, the name KhÅrbet Yarin comes from "the ruin of Yârîn, p.n." There are remains of a Byzantine church SE of the village site, and a "Tower or fortlet on hill top surrounded by enclosure wall built of large ashlar masonry".
